An Elvan Magnir, who incites the quest to Bri—as well as functions as the point of view character for political matters in Wynhold. He’s a council member, and anointed magic user who once drew power from the Chieftan of Gods, who’s seat is under threat by his lifelong friend--turned rival: Ultovin—a Sorseer who draws from the Deep God.

His role in Chapter 1 & 2 is big, though he doesn’t join the voyagers on their quest. Appearing briefly thereafter.

Voice: Formal, more regal sounding than Iriklas. If anything it should give the subject matter of his dialogue weight--also allowing for moments of hilarity at his expense. The Elvans of Hymerthral are Latin inspired--so Greek, Spanish, or other Mediterranean accents like Turkish can serve as inspiration (his voice will be the basis of the Elvan accent of his region).
